返回博客
教程5 分钟阅读
将 Dolphin Anty 连接到 Ornold:快速 MCP 配置
从开启调试端口到列出已连接配置文件,这份教程能让你的第一批在线浏览器在几分钟内跑起来。
2026年3月28日最简单的方式:让你的 AI 代理自动安装
现代 AI 代理(Claude Code、Cursor、Windsurf、Cline、Codex)可以自动安装 Ornold MCP。粘贴带 token 的 prompt,代理会编辑配置并通过 CDP 连接。无需手动改 JSON。
步骤 1 — 启动 Dolphin Anty
- 打开 Dolphin Anty
- 进入 Settings → API 并复制你的 **Dolphin API token**
- 记下本地 API 端口 —— 默认是 `3001`
- 确保至少存在一个 profile
Ornold 通过 CDP 连接到运行中的 Dolphin profile。Dolphin API token(与 Ornold token 不同)让 Ornold 以编程方式启动/停止 profile。
步骤 2 — 获取你的 Ornold token
- 在 mcp.ornold.com 注册
- 打开 Tokens 页面
- 点击 Create token,复制值
步骤 3 — 把安装 prompt 粘贴到你的代理
选择你的代理并粘贴对应 prompt。把 `YOUR_TOKEN` 替换为 Ornold token,`YOUR_DOLPHIN_TOKEN` 替换为 Dolphin API token。
Claude Code
Install Ornold MCP for Dolphin Anty automation.
Requirements: Node.js ≥ 18.
Ornold token: https://mcp.ornold.com → Tokens → Create token.
Dolphin token: Dolphin Anty → Settings → API.
Run:
claude mcp add --transport stdio ornold-browser -- npx mcp-ornold-browser --token YOUR_TOKEN --dolphin-port 3001 --dolphin-token YOUR_DOLPHIN_TOKEN --mode vision
npx mcp-ornold-browser --install-skill
After setup, verify by calling browser_list.
Cursor
Install Ornold MCP for Dolphin Anty automation.
Requirements: Node.js ≥ 18.
Ornold token: https://mcp.ornold.com → Tokens → Create token.
Dolphin token: Dolphin Anty → Settings → API.
Edit ~/.cursor/mcp.json and add:
{
"mcpServers": {
"ornold-browser": {
"command": "npx",
"args": ["mcp-ornold-browser", "--token", "YOUR_TOKEN", "--dolphin-port", "3001", "--dolphin-token", "YOUR_DOLPHIN_TOKEN", "--mode", "vision"]
}
}
}
Restart Cursor.
Codex
Install Ornold MCP for Dolphin Anty automation.
Requirements: Node.js ≥ 18.
Ornold token: https://mcp.ornold.com → Tokens → Create token.
Dolphin token: Dolphin Anty → Settings → API.
Edit ~/.codex/config.toml and add:
[mcp_servers.ornold-browser]
command = "npx"
args = ["-y", "mcp-ornold-browser", "--token", "YOUR_TOKEN", "--dolphin-port", "3001", "--dolphin-token", "YOUR_DOLPHIN_TOKEN", "--mode", "vision"]
步骤 4 — 验证
询问代理:
List my Dolphin Anty profiles using browser_list
已启动的 profile 会出现。试试真实动作:
Open google.com in all my Dolphin profiles and take a screenshot
为什么 Dolphin 用 Vision 模式?
`--mode vision` 标志告诉 Ornold 通过截图 + 坐标点击,而不是 CSS 选择器。Dolphin profile 运行真实的 Chrome 实例,但目标网站仍会标记 DOM 抓取。坐标点击(带贝塞尔曲线)看起来像人类。
故障排除
- **browser_list 为空** —— 从 Dolphin 应用启动至少一个 Dolphin profile。
- **端口错误** —— 默认 Dolphin 端口是 3001。如果你改了,检查 Dolphin → Settings。
- **Dolphin token 无效** —— 从 Dolphin Settings → API 重新复制。这与你的 Ornold token 不同。
- **Ornold token 无效** —— 从 mcp.ornold.com Tokens 页面重新复制。
- **npx: command not found** —— 从 nodejs.org 安装 Node.js 18+。
下一步是什么?
- 并行浏览器自动化 —— 同时跨多个 Dolphin profile 运行动作
- CAPTCHA 解决指南 —— reCAPTCHA、hCaptcha、Turnstile
- Vision AI vs CSS 选择器 —— 为什么这对反检测重要